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Topillo Rojo | Clark'S Mining Bee |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(cordados) | Arthropoda (artrópodos) |
| Class | Mammalia (mamíferos) | Insecta (insecto)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Hymenoptera (himenópteros) |
| Family | Cricetidae | Andrenidae |
| Genus | Myodes | Andrena |
| Species | Myodes glareolus | Andrena clarkella |
Evolutionary Relationship
Topillo Rojo and Clark'S Mining Bee share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
